STUDDS v. STUDDS

No. 98-1039

724 So.2d 692 (1999)

Gary Stephen STUDDS, Appellant/Cross-Appellee, v. Anne Rose STUDDS, n/k/a Anne Rose Albanese, Appellee/Cross-Appellant.

District Court of Appeal of Florida, Fifth District.

January 22, 1999.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

Richard J. D'Amico, Daytona Beach, for Appellant/Cross-Appellee.

William N. Gambert, Daytona Beach, for Appellee/Cross-Appellant.


HARRIS, J.

We find no merit to the father's appeal and affirm.

On the cross-appeal, we recognize the supreme court in Miller v. Schou, 616 So.2d 436 (Fla.1993), held that an increase in the ability to pay, without proof of an increased need, would be sufficient to increase child support payments.
